Output 74f98c93fedb66272a0bcc6f88c0fe21dcf33cce1c8fe7850f517ec1b58d1d30:0

value
35314750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2421fa458fbb1cd17d0dca041b818c8a8d641eb1 OP_EQUAL
address
34z4xFpc16PJoGS5fAjUWLpkCAMx9pAZCr
transaction
74f98c93fedb66272a0bcc6f88c0fe21dcf33cce1c8fe7850f517ec1b58d1d30
confirmations
424884
spent
true